home - about us - contact us

DL240: Delphi Component Creation


Description

This course will be conducted using Delphi Enterprise software. This course covers in-depth details about component creation as well as intricate topics that are not introduced in the Foundations course. It covers topics including creating properties, designing and distributing component classes, property editors, component editors, and run-time component creation.


Cost
The cost of this course is $1,800 Cdn.

Length
3 days of planned curriculum in an instructor-led, hands-on setting.

Audience
The course is targeted toward advanced Delphi developers who desire a mastery of component creation for the implementation of ActiveX controls and customized VCL components.

Prerequisites

Successful completion of Delphi Client/Server Foundations, or equivalent knowledge thereof. Students should have a full command of object Pascal and basic object-oriented theory.


Headings
Chapter 01. Object-Oriented Programming for Component Writers
Chapter 02. Designing Component Classes
Chapter 03. Object Wrapping
Chapter 04. Adding Default Behaviour to Buttons
Chapter 05. Components that own other Components
Chapter 06. Application Management Components
Chapter 07. Components that refer to other Components
Chapter 08. Dialog Box Components
Chapter 09. Read-Only Data Aware Components
Chapter 10. Windows Messages
Chapter 11. Adding Events
Chapter 12. Advanced Component Containership
Chapter 13. Updateable Data Aware Controls
Chapter 14. Object Inspector Based Property Editors
Chapter 15. Property Editors: Dialog Based
Chapter 16. Component Editors
Chapter 17. Chaining events
Chapter 18. ActiveX Controls

View detailed chapter headings

Top Headlines

 

 

 

home - about us - contact us